You can easily farm a lot of XP in Starfield, as a player shows on Reddit. However, you need a certain skill to scan space.

Starfield offers many cool and useful skills. It can be hard to decide which one to unlock next. Ideally, you would want to have and level up all 82 skills – but that requires a lot of experience points.

A player has now found a way to farm XP and level up while exploring the various star systems.

Player scans planets to farm XP

What is this way? The Reddit user “PatHasHat” writes on the social network that for him the best way to level up his character is by scanning planets and moons.

PatHasHat uses the “Astrophysics” skill from the research skill tree and explains that it is enough to bring the skill to the second level – even though he has unlocked level four himself.

To farm XP, the player travels through space and jumps between the different systems. Within a system, he then scans the various planets and moons and receives XP for that.

Once he has fully scanned a system, he continues his journey. PatHasHat also states that he can collect up to 1,500 XP in 40 seconds – which corresponds to about half a level if you have not exceeded level 35 yet.

What does the skill do? With the “Astrophysics” skill, you make scanning planets from your spaceship easier, as the various levels of the skill increase your scanning range.

  • Level 1: You can scan the moons of the current planet, +10% chance to discover a property
  • Level 2: You can scan all moons & planets in the system, +20% chance to discover a property
  • Level 3: You can scan all moons & planets within 16 light-years, +30% chance to discover a property
  • Level 4: You can scan all moons & planets within 30 light-years, +50% chance to discover a property

At level 4 of the skill, you can therefore scan planets that are up to 30 light-years away. This is approximately the distance between the “Alpha Centauri” system (Jemison, New Atlantis) and the Volii system (Volii Alpha, Neon).

The Cheyenne system, where the planet Akila is located, is also just over 30 light-years away from Alpha Centauri.
